1.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
What is energy?
A kind of animal
A color in the rainbow
A type of food
Something that makes things move or change
Answer explanation
Energy is defined as something that makes things move or change. It is a fundamental concept in physics that explains how objects interact and transform.
2.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
What type or types of energy comes from the sun?
Sound Energy
Light Energy
Light and Heat Energy
Heat Energy
Answer explanation
The sun emits both light and heat energy, which are essential for life on Earth. Light energy is visible and allows us to see, while heat energy warms the planet. Therefore, the correct answer is Light and Heat Energy.
3.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
What happens when something vibrates?
It creates food
It creates sound
It creates heat
It creates light
Answer explanation
When something vibrates, it causes air molecules to move, creating sound waves. This is why the correct answer is 'It creates sound', as vibrations are the fundamental source of sound production.
4.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
What type of energy warms things up?
Sound Energy
Energy from Food
Light Energy
Heat Energy
Answer explanation
Heat energy is the type of energy that warms things up. It is the energy transferred between objects due to a temperature difference, making it the correct choice among the options provided.
5.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
What do we get energy from?
Water
Food
Air
Light
Answer explanation
We get energy primarily from food, which provides the necessary nutrients and calories our bodies need to function. While water, air, and light are essential for life, they do not directly provide energy like food does.
6.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
Which food group helps build muscles?
Sugars
Vegetables
Proteins
Fats
Answer explanation
Proteins are essential for muscle growth and repair. They provide the building blocks (amino acids) necessary for developing and maintaining muscle tissue, making them the key food group for building muscles.
7.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
What do fats do for our body?
Help us hear
Help us see
Store energy
Make us run faster
Answer explanation
Fats are essential for our body as they store energy. They provide a concentrated source of energy that the body can use when needed, unlike the other options which do not directly relate to the primary function of fats.
